For a smallish and old VW Polo I would go for a Britax Hiway. It isn´t horrendously exspensive. It works fine in old cars with long buckle stalks. It reclines and is from 4 months to 4½-5 years/0-25 kg. My own son is 3 years old soon and has just climbed into the top harness slots with room to grow. He is about 100 cm tall.
